🛡️ Care Instructions
Dry Clean Only: Recommended to maintain the deep purple pigment and protect the delicate zari threadwork.
Handle with Care: Be cautious with sharp jewelry that may snag the fine embroidery or the back tie-up straps.
Ironing: Use a steamer or a cool iron on the reverse side only; NEVER apply direct heat to the embroidered or beaded areas.
Storage: Store in a breathable garment bag to preserve the fabric’s texture and prevent metallic work from tarnishing.
